Bartolo Colon threw 4 shutout innings in a rehab start in Rancho Cucamonga . Colon has been on the DL since April 20th with inflammation of his pitching shoulder. The Angels are hoping he is able to turn his 2006 season around after going 0-2 with a 7.07 ERA. He is scheduled to throw one more rehab start, this one at Triple-A Salt Lake on Tuesday. Once he is ready to return, the Angels will have a difficult decision to make, one that many teams would like to have to make - who do they pull out of the rotation to plug in the 2005 Cy Young winner? Jered Weaver and his brother Jeff are the prime canidates - Jered because he is young and could still potentially learn from Triple-A; Jeff because of his slow start (3-7, 6.64 ERA)
